What you will be doing

Canyoning

Consists of descending a ravine or canyon following the course of the water, combining different exercises such aswalking, jumping, climbing, abseiling and above all, having fun! Any adult or child can do the canyoning activity in complete safety, as you will always be accompanied by a specialised guide, both English and Spanish speaking, who will ensure you have fun. During the activity, you will be provided with the necessary equipment: a wetsuit, helmet, and personal protective equipment (harness, carabiner, and eight).

Additional information:
  • Bring closed sports shoes (recommended water-proof shoes, not aqua shoes), a swimsuit and towel, a spare set of dry clothes, including shoes and socks, sunscreen, lunch/snacks and 1.5L drinking water.

  • This is a group activity for a maximum of 8/16 people. You will share your time with other clients. Ratio 1:8 or 2:16.

  • Children under 18 must be accompanied by their parents or legal tutor.

  • Minimum age is 12.

  • Exceptionally, children under 12 can come, but upon request and confirmation from Climbo. Availability of places and seats for children is limited, with only 4/8 children per activity.

  • Not recommended for people with any recent injuries and mobility issues.

  • Not recommended for people with heart or back conditions.

  • You should not be afraid of heights

  • This tour depends on the weather conditions, the terrain, and the people participating. Significant changes in any of these conditions may imply the modification of the activity at the discretion of the guide.
